    Default Washing my vest

    I need to wash my vest again. It's poly/cotton. Typically I just toss it in the washing machine on cold and gentle and machine dry it on low. It's made by Columbia and that's what the care tag suggests.

    Any other suggestions for washing and caring for my vest?
